Speaking of different network interfaces, will netatalk work and be
able to route AppleTalk traffic through a PPP link?
This is somewhat interesting as I run netatalk at home between my 386i
and my mac and we also run netatalk at work. I'm just working on
setting up a PPP link from home to work, mainly to get IP connectivity
but it would also be interesting to be able to run AppleTalk over it.
Is anyone working on getting netatalk ported to Solaris 2? We are
about to switch to Solaris 2.3 from SunOS 4.1.2 at work and I have
moved our netatalk services from our 690 to an old 386i for continued
Appletalk support. I would love to see netatalk on Solaris though.
